
British overclocker Matt26LFC used liquid nitrogen to push an AMD FX-8320 CPU to 8 GHz, setting two new records in the process.
British overclocker Matt26LFC has secured two gold medals in the category for the 4-module, 8-thread AMD FX-8320 processor. Armed with the ASUS ROG Crosshair V Formula, one of the most powerful AM3+ motherboards, the enthusiast pushed the chip to 7730-8004 MHz (depending on the benchmark), taking first place in both wPrime - 32m and PiFast:
Benchmark: | Result: | AMD FX-8320 clock: | Core voltage: | RAM speed: | RAM timings: |
wPrime - 32m | 4sec 250ms | 7730 MHz | 1.968V | 2200 MHz | 9-11-10-30 |
PiFast | 17sec 720ms | 8004 MHz | 2.040V | 2206 MHz | 7-12-7-28 |
